Signs You Need Concrete Pool Decks

Surface Cracking Along Pool Edges

Hairline cracks or wider fissures appearing where the deck meets the pool coping, often caused by Johnson County's clay-loam soil movement and freeze-thaw cycling.

Uneven Deck Sections

Areas of the pool deck that have settled or raised unevenly, typically indicating base preparation issues or natural soil movement in Overland Park's rolling terrain.

Water Pooling After Rain

Standing water that doesn't drain properly after Overland Park's substantial rainfall, suggesting slope issues or surface deterioration that needs professional attention.

Joint Separation

Gaps widening between concrete sections or where the deck meets other structures, common with the moderate expansion characteristics of Martin-Woodson series soils.

Surface Scaling or Spalling

Concrete surface flaking or chipping away, especially after winter months, indicating damage from the 38 annual freeze-thaw cycles typical in Johnson County.

Staining or Discoloration

Permanent stains, rust marks, or color changes that regular cleaning cannot remove, affecting both appearance and potentially indicating underlying concrete degradation.

How do Overland Park's soil conditions affect concrete pool deck installation?
Overland Park's Martin-Woodson series clay-loam soils have moderate expansion potential that requires specific base preparation techniques. Unlike the heavy clays in Jackson County, Johnson County's clay-loam composition allows for more predictable concrete performance when properly addressed. The 34-inch frost depth and rolling terrain also influence foundation requirements and drainage design around pool areas.
What permits are required for pool deck installation in Johnson County?
Overland Park requires permits for concrete flatwork through the Planning and Development department, with inspections conducted according to Johnson County building codes. As Kansas's largest suburb with thorough inspection processes, the city maintains strict standards for concrete installations. Properties with HOA covenants may have additional approval requirements beyond municipal permits.
How long do concrete pool decks last in Overland Park's climate?
Properly installed concrete pool decks in Overland Park typically last 20-30 years when designed for local conditions. The area's 38 annual freeze-thaw cycles and 42 inches of precipitation require specific concrete mix designs and reinforcement strategies. Johnson County's moderate soil expansion is less severe than neighboring areas, contributing to longer concrete lifespan when installation accounts for Martin-Woodson clay-loam characteristics.
